The Boxer manhwa: Expectations from anime adaptation
The Boxer manhwa revolves around Yu, the main protagonist, an emotionless teenager with zero interest in life. It will be safe to say that he behaves like a ghost in a human shell. He has a lot of potential but no one is there to polish him. And then we get to see K making a debut in the story - he is a popular boxing coach who has a history of bringing the monster out in nobodies.
Now, he sees a lot of potential in Yu and he thinks that boy has the will to dominate the boxing ring without breaking a sweat. Once they both collaborate, Yu becomes unstoppable and invincible. The opponents he faces on the battlefield are personifications of human emotions like rage, regret, and a lot more.
Keeping Yu in mind, he is a walking mixture of abuse, stress, and depression, converted into a weapon to eradicate anything and everything that comes in front of him. The manhwa compiles the emotions and the hollowness beautifully for sure.
